Some schools, however, only charge the fee after the student has been …To clarify, EA/ED programs are designed to allow students to apply to their first choice colleges on an accelerated timeline. ED is binding and limited to one school, while EA is non-binding, and generally has no school limit. Applying EA/ED often increases a student’s shot at admissions. In that case, applying later would allow the student to get applications when they can.Application via Studielink. For most programmes you first need to register via the Studielink tool. Studielink is the official registration and application portal for programmes at Dutch higher education institutions. Please note: you should first check with the institution of your choice whether you are required to register via Studielink.

Nov 29, 2023 · How many colleges to apply to. At minimum, it’s a good idea to apply to five colleges. Any less than five puts you at risk of having a couple of unlucky admissions reads and ending up without a good option. Submitting between five and seven applications should give you a couple of options to choose between once you receive acceptances.
